Web'Blue Spear' is a compact, upright, evergreen shrub with slender stems bearing linear, strongly aromatic, grey-green leaves and short, terminal spikes of tiny, fragrant, tubular, two-lipped, purple-blue flowers from midsummer into autumn. Select 'Royal Purple' for its long … lingojam cool textWebPrune them immediately after flowering by cutting below the flower wands, well into the foliage beneath, leaving 1 to 2 in. (2-5 cm) of foliage below the cut. Always make sure there are green leaves left on your lavender when you are done pruning. If all the green is gone, your Lavender will die.
